Main Card Breakdown and Key Matchups

The main event at UFC 319 features a highly anticipated middleweight title bout between current champion Dricus du Plessis and undefeated contender Khamzat Chimaev. This clash represents a classic striker versus grappler matchup that has fans divided on the outcome.

Du Plessis brings his aggressive striking style and championship experience against Chimaev’s dominant wrestling and finishing ability.

Betting Odds and Predictions Analysis

Sportsbooks currently favor Khamzat Chimaev as a moderate favorite heading into UFC 319, with most major betting platforms listing the undefeated contender between -150 to -180 against champion Dricus du Plessis.

The betting community remains split on this championship bout, with sophisticated bettors recognizing value in both fighters’ paths to victory.

Chimaev’s wrestling dominance and recent training camp improvements have attracted significant action from sharp money, while du Plessis’ backers point to his championship experience and proven finishing ability.

Sean O’Malley’s public endorsement of Chimaev has influenced casual betting trends, though professional handicappers emphasize the South African’s underdog value.

Volume indicators suggest this will become one of the most heavily wagered UFC title fights of the year, with line movement expected as fight week approaches.
